The Salvation Army Youth Services offer an integrated suite of programs engaging with young people across Australia. Our services create intentional avenues for young people to explore opportunities, build support networks, and access, participate and contribute to their communities.
We are seeking a values-driven and dedicated Teacher reporting to the State Principal. You will teach and educate students from Year 10 - Year 12, based on their educational needs, abilities and attainment potential in accordance with guidelines provided by both the Queensland Curriculum and Assessment Authority and Australian Curriculum.
This is a permanent full-time position based in Riverview.
You will successfully
- Plan, prepare and deliver lessons to all students in your class
- Teach according to the educational needs, abilities and achievement of the individual students and groups of students
- Adopt and work towards the implementation of the school operational plan
- Assess, mark, record and report on the development, progress, attainment and behaviour of the students;
- Provide or contribute to oral and written assessments, reports and references relating to individual students or groups of students
- Advise and co-operate with the Principal and other teachers in the preparation and development of courses of study and teaching materials
- Maintain good order and discipline amongst students under one’s care and safeguard their health and safety at all times
You will have
- Current full registration or current provisional registration with eligibility for full registration, as a teacher with the Queensland College of Teachers
- TAE40116 Certificate IV in Assessment and Training to deliver Nationally Accredited Vocational Certificates (highly desirable)
- Experience with Special Assistance Schools, that provide alternative educational settings for students with high-level needs and students who are at risk, have behavioural difficulties, or whose needs are better met by flexible learning structures
- A willingness to undergo a National Police Check
